Précédent   Forum des professionnels en informatique > Webmasters - Développement Web > Outils > XMLRAD
XMLRAD Environnement de développement Web XML/XSL. Avant de poster -> F.A.Q XMLRAD
Partagez cette discussion sur d'autres réseaux sociaux : Viadeo Twitter Google Facebook Digg Delicious MySpace Yahoo
Réponse Proposer ce sujet en actualité
 
Outils de la discussion
Publicité
'
Vieux 22/08/2007, 17h51   #1
Membre régulier
 
Inscription : janvier 2003
Messages : 207
Détails du profil
Informations forums :
Inscription : janvier 2003
Messages : 207
Points : 94
Points : 94
Envoyer un message via MSN à rgarnier
Par défaut Consommation d'XMLServices XMLRAD

Bonjour à tous ceux qui ne sont pas en vacances ...

Je vous explique mon pb qui doit en concerner plus d'un. Mes clients veulent utiliser certaines fonctionnalités de mon appli xmlrad à l'intérieur de leurs sites web marchand (typiquement, j'ai une fonction qui calcule un devis, et ils voudraient l'appeler depuis leur site et récupérer les résultats)

Je me suis dit 'no problem', notre appli est composé de webservices, mais ça ne marche pas (avec VS.NET). j'ai donc consulté le forum et trouvé une 'solution' par jeweller mais elle ne fonctionne pas (il était avec xmlrad2005 et moi avec xmlrad2006 ???)

Quelqu'un a-t-il des infos à me communiquer ???

D'avance merci
__________________
Renaud
W2003 / XP /VISTA
SQL SERVER / ORACLE
ADO
rgarnier est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 23/08/2007, 11h44   #2
Membre éprouvé
 
Inscription : mars 2002
Messages : 516
Détails du profil
Informations forums :
Inscription : mars 2002
Messages : 516
Points : 483
Points : 483
Envoyer un message via MSN à Sylvain James
Citation:
Bonjour à tous ceux qui ne sont pas en vacances ...
Il faut dire que c'est pas forcément un avantage en ce moment, à moins d'aller en corse :-)))

Est ce que tu es obligé d'échanger au format SOAP ?
Sinon tu pourrais leur proposer de leur renvoyer les flux au format XMLC_OutputFormat=xml ou dans le même format, ce qui ne rendrait pas forcément les choses plus compliquées pour la partie cliente.
__________________
.NET / ASP.NET MVC / Delphi / XMLRAD / XSL / Technos Web

Mon Blog : http://blog.developpez.com/index.php?blog=89
Mes Articles : http://sjames.developpez.com/
Rubrique XMLRAD: http://xmlrad.developpez.com
Sylvain James est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 23/08/2007, 11h50   #3
Membre régulier
 
Inscription : janvier 2003
Messages : 207
Détails du profil
Informations forums :
Inscription : janvier 2003
Messages : 207
Points : 94
Points : 94
Envoyer un message via MSN à rgarnier
C'est en effet la solution bis, mais cela n'est pas très propre, surtout que l'on vante les mérites de notre architecture 'full webservice' depuis quelques temps.

De plus, il faut faire de la doc pour les paramètres d'entrée et de sortie.
__________________
Renaud
W2003 / XP /VISTA
SQL SERVER / ORACLE
ADO
rgarnier est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 23/08/2007, 12h44   #4
RDM
Membre Expert
 
Inscription : mars 2002
Messages : 1 426
Détails du profil
Informations forums :
Inscription : mars 2002
Messages : 1 426
Points : 1 546
Points : 1 546
Envoyer un message via ICQ à RDM
je sais qu'il y avait des problèmes de compatibilités avec l'import de VisualStudio par rapport au WSDL fourni par XMLRAD, d'ou la résolution avec Jeweller, mais je crois que c'est intégré avec la 2007.
mais normalement la solution de jeweller doit aussi marcher avec 2006.
__________________
RDM
Tout Est Relatif
Rubrique XMLRAD: http://xmlrad.developpez.com
FAQ XMLRAD: http://xmlrad.developpez.com/faq/
RDM est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 23/08/2007, 14h45   #5
Membre confirmé
 
Avatar de Jeweller
 
Inscription : août 2003
Messages : 354
Détails du profil
Informations forums :
Inscription : août 2003
Messages : 354
Points : 226
Points : 226
Bonjour!
Je n'ai pas eut l'occasion de tester le webservice avec la version 2006, mais je peux confirmer que la solution mentionnée fonctionne bien en 2005. Tu ne donnes pas d'info précises sur ton problème, peut etre il s'agit simplement d'un probleme de paramétrage, de style de binding ou d'appel incorrect ? As tu un message d'erreur précis ?

Michael
Jeweller est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 23/08/2007, 16h22   #6
Membre régulier
 
Inscription : janvier 2003
Messages : 207
Détails du profil
Informations forums :
Inscription : janvier 2003
Messages : 207
Points : 94
Points : 94
Envoyer un message via MSN à rgarnier
Oui, le message est le suivant :

Reference to undeclared namespaceprefix : 'SOAP-ENV'

Si je comprends bien ta modif, c'est de modifier le namespace SOAP-ENV par soap (.NET)
A priori, il en reste.
J'ai essayé de pister, mais sans succès.
__________________
Renaud
W2003 / XP /VISTA
SQL SERVER / ORACLE
ADO
rgarnier est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 24/08/2007, 09h00   #7
Membre confirmé
 
Avatar de Jeweller
 
Inscription : août 2003
Messages : 354
Détails du profil
Informations forums :
Inscription : août 2003
Messages : 354
Points : 226
Points : 226
Pour ceux qui nous prendraient en cours de route, la discussion qui fait référence ici est celle la: 193822

Effectivement, il en reste peut etre. Voici mes fichiers xmlapp et xmlservice (en version 2005R2), tu trouveras mes modifs identifiées par des commentaires (du genre: (* MODIF MR MAINTA MOS .... *)).:

XMLApp.zip

Mais en principe tout est dans le thread de l'année dernière.

Michael
Jeweller est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 24/08/2007, 09h59   #8
Membre régulier
 
Inscription : janvier 2003
Messages : 207
Détails du profil
Informations forums :
Inscription : janvier 2003
Messages : 207
Points : 94
Points : 94
Envoyer un message via MSN à rgarnier
Merci Jeweller pour le code.

Je viens de tout recommencer du début et ... ça marche ....
Je devais pas être bien réveillé .....

ENcore une petite question et j'arrete. Comment faire pour renvoyer plein d'infos, car cela me semble lourd au niveau VS pour récupérer les infos (1 variable à chqeu valeur).
__________________
Renaud
W2003 / XP /VISTA
SQL SERVER / ORACLE
ADO
rgarnier est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 27/08/2007, 09h34   #9
RDM
Membre Expert
 
Inscription : mars 2002
Messages : 1 426
Détails du profil
Informations forums :
Inscription : mars 2002
Messages : 1 426
Points : 1 546
Points : 1 546
Envoyer un message via ICQ à RDM
moi je conseille de tout faire ne mode document
tu renvois un document XML et après tu te balade dedans pour tout récupérer sans avoir a "typé" tes variables
__________________
RDM
Tout Est Relatif
Rubrique XMLRAD: http://xmlrad.developpez.com
FAQ XMLRAD: http://xmlrad.developpez.com/faq/
RDM est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 28/08/2007, 07h58   #10
Membre régulier
 
Inscription : janvier 2003
Messages : 207
Détails du profil
Informations forums :
Inscription : janvier 2003
Messages : 207
Points : 94
Points : 94
Envoyer un message via MSN à rgarnier
Ok, mersi pour vos réponses
__________________
Renaud
W2003 / XP /VISTA
SQL SERVER / ORACLE
ADO
rgarnier est déconnecté   Envoyer un message privé Réponse avec citation 00
Réponse Proposer ce sujet en actualité Cette discussion est résolue.
Outils de la discussion



Fuseau horaire GMT +2. Il est actuellement 14h27.


 
 
 
 
Partenaires

Hébergement Web